Transaction 748384c3ef2abd4e7ea97774876884194c3ed68e2a05fe26f1242e2aa5d15ca9
1 Input
1 Output
-
748384c3ef2abd4e7ea97774876884194c3ed68e2a05fe26f1242e2aa5d15ca9:0
- value
- 2296130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b8294358ddaa2e65067ac8b4fa919cf254c8dad OP_EQUAL
- address
- 3JnUiCZ4Ea7zqRduVsZgZBhUAunFf9ZXDs